Dont strip const blocks in array lengths

r? oli-obk

mGCA now handles const blocks by *always* handling them during `lower_expr_to_const_arg_direct` instead of *sometimes* stripping them out at parse time. This is just generally a lot clearer/nicer but also means parsing isn't lossy which is just straight up wrong.

We now use `MgcaDisambiguation::Direct` for const blocks because we "directly" represent a const block as `hir::ConstArgKind::Anon` :> The only time that an anon const for const generics uses `MgcaDisambiguation::AnonConst` is for unbraced literals.

Once we properly support literals in `hir::ConstArgKind` (see rust-lang#152139 rust-lang#152001) then `MgcaDisambiguation` can be renamed to `AnonConstKind` with `TypeSystem` and `NonTypeSystem` variants. We can also get rid of `mgca_direct_lit_hack`. I expect this to be a very nice cleanup :)

Fixes rust-lang/rustfmt#6788

The diff relating to passing spans around is to avoid a bunch of mGCA diagnostics changing from  `const {}` to `{}`. I'm not entirely sure why this was happening.

Use relative paths for std links in rustc-docs

Fixes rust-lang#151496

This adds `--extern-html-root-url` for each `STD_PUBLIC_CRATES` entry pointing to `../`, so that `rustc-docs` links to the locally installed `rust-docs` via relative paths.
